Los usuarios Windows conocemos a la perfección como montar una unidad de red, pero en Linux la cosa es un tanto mas complicada, pero no difícil.
La primera opción que tenemos es abrir directamente la dirección: Presionamos Ctrl+L en Nautilus (o algún otro explorador de archivos) y escribimos:
smb://[ip_del_host]/carpeta/
Seguramente nos pedirá un usuario, contraseña y listo. Prefiero esta forma, a menos que no sepa el nombre/IP del host y esperar unos segundos mas a que descubra todos los hosts disponibles si es que llega a descubrirlos todos.
En el caso que queramos tener esa carpeta disponible cada vez que inicie Ubuntu tenemos que agregar una linea en el archivo /etc/fstab:
//192.168.1.45/ruta /media/carpeta_win cifs username=win_user,password=win_pass,rw,iocharset=utf8 0 0
Explico punto por punto:
//192.168.1.45/ruta E
s la ruta de la carpeta remota, en caso de que se trate de una unidad de disco podemos poner//192.168.1.45/d$
, en general si es una carpeta oculta es necesario poner el signo de dolar al final./media/carpeta_win
Es la carpeta local sonde va a montarse la carpeta remota, esta carpeta debe existir, pueden elegir otra ubicación para esta carpeta, eso queda a gusto de ustedes.cifs
Es el parametro que indica el sistema de archivos que vamos a montar, en este caso: Common Internet File System que tiene estos parámetros: (separados por comas)username=win_user
Nombre de usuario de la carpeta compartida (si lo requiere)password=win_pass
Password del usuario de la carpeta compartidarw
Indica que vamos a montar en lectura y escritura, para solo lectura es:ro
iocharset=utf8
Indica que vamos a utilizar nombres con UTF8, con el que podremos ver los archivos con caracteres especiales como Imágenes, Mi Música
Es todo, para poder comprobarlo solo tienen que reiniciar el sistema y ver que pasa.
Si quieren montar la carpeta remota manualmente pueden ejecutar:
ivancp@ubuntu$ sudo mount -t cifs\
-o username=win_user,password=win_pass,rw,iocharset=utf8 \
//192.168.1.45/ruta /media/carpeta_win
Si hay algún problema deben ver los últimos mensajes de error con:
dmesg | tail
Nota: anteriormente se utilizaba smbfs
como sistema de archivos, ese sistema de archivos se ha dejado de utilizar.
Espero les sirva!
Esta completo este articulo. Chevere!